Variant information Variant position: help 84
Type of variant: help LB/B
Residue change: help From Glutamate (E) to Lysine (K) at position 84 (E84K, p.Glu84Lys).
Physico-chemical properties: help Change from medium size and acidic (E) to large size and basic (K)
BLOSUM score: help 1
Polymorphism: help A variant structure of albumin could lead to increased binding of zinc resulting in an asymptomatic augmentation of zinc concentration in the blood. The sequence shown is that of variant albumin A.
Variant description: help In Torino.
